Two Peshmergas killed, 3 injured in ISIS attack near Kifri

Kurdistan 09:55 AM - 2021-11-30

On Monday night, the Kurdish Peshmerga forces repelled an attack launched by the Islamic State (ISIS) terrorist groups in the Kifri district of the Garmian region, according to a statement by the Ministry of Peshmerga.

ISIS terrorist groups attacked Peshmerga forces' points, west of the Bawa Shaswar dam in the Kifri district. The Peshmerga forces managed to repel the attack and forced the terrorists to flee to an unknown destination.

The Peshmerga Ministry stated that the terrorist attack resulted in the death of a member of the Peshmerga forces and the wounding of 3 others. One of the injured died on Monday morning increasing the victims number to 2.

Terrorist attacks on the Peshmerga forces have recently increased.

Last Sunday, the Peshmerga repelled an attack by the Islamic State (ISIS) terrorists in the Kifri-Garmian region. Both the United States and the United Kingdom condemned the attack and pledged to continue to support the Peshmerga in fighting terrorism

Iraq has announced a military victory over ISIS in 2017 after 3 years of battle with the terrorists. However, remnants of the group continue to impose threats, especially in areas disputed between Erbil and Baghdad. 

The disputed areas and their surroundings are still a hotspot for ISIS activities. The terrorists' sleeper cells exploit the security gaps between Kurdish and Iraqi forces. 

ISIS militants ambush, kidnap, and extort both civilians and members of the security forces in the disputed areas, which stretch across several provinces, including Kirkuk, Nineveh, Diyala, and Saladin.

Kurdish officials have repeatedly warned that ISIS militants are using “security gaps” between the Iraqi and Kurdish forces to carry out attacks in the disputed territories.

Despite the announcement of forming joint military units in those regions, however, the decision has not been put into effect so far.
